Output 24cd5b85e093d0431bc7352819bd9e12b801984aa938f3884ea0b004fda9ec99:0

value
37438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2dedc32d9ea894b780a95762e3a270a0ede6fa OP_EQUAL
address
3ABhna2BYV4Mt6iiiWfUdcP8g7ugAKDWCC
transaction
24cd5b85e093d0431bc7352819bd9e12b801984aa938f3884ea0b004fda9ec99